The number of photo electrons emitted for light of a frequency v (higher than the threshold frequency v₀) is proportional to:
Options
(a) Threshold frequency (v₀)
(b) Intensity of light
(c) Frequency of light (v)
(d) v – v₀
Correct Answer:
Intensity of light
Explanation:
The no. of photoelectrons emitted is proportional to the intensity of incident light. Saturation current ∞ intensity
